One Brief, Shining Moment The week was filled with many important spirit activities, but crowning of the Homecoming queen was one of the primary events. Time out was taken from hanging signs and preparing floats to choose the queen and her court. A voluntary voting system was used for the first time to select seven senior duchesses. When half-time of the Homecoming game arrived, the girls, dressed in their evening gowns, stood anxiously by their escorts - most of whom were their fathers. Feelings of excitement, nervousness, and apprehension were mingled with the sadness of knowing that this special event would last . . . for only one brief, shining moment. Page 16: 1. pirit was rampant during the course of the week, but en- thusiasm reached its zenith during the Homecoming pep rally. Students, alumni, and fans crowded into the gym, which was colorfully decorated with streamer paper and spirit signs. Special guest Bill Graves, superintendent, was asked to give a pep talk. As he spoke, a silence fell over the gym. Intensity of the generating energy could be felt in the air. The emotions that had been building all week were now con- centrated in the gym, waiting for an outlet. The outlet would be found later - at the game. STUDENT LIFE 19
